[0025] In the microcomputer relay protection device, data collection and processing are all discrete, and the specific implementation of the present invention is described by taking the discrete mode applicable to the microcomputer protection as an example. Each sampling point of the microcomputer protection device adopts the improved third harmonic stator grounding ratio criterion, such as figure 1 shown, including the following steps:
[0026] 1) Take 10Hz as the fundamental wave, and use Fu's algorithm to extract the 150Hz components of the machine end and neutral point respectively.
